Compare the rivalry schools - University of Central Florida and University of South Florida.

University of Central Florida (UCF) is a Public, 4-years school located in Orlando, FL and University of South Florida (USF) is a Public, 4-years school located in Tampa, FL. Following list and table compares two rivalry schools in various academic factors.
  • University of Central Florida has higher submitted SAT score (1,278) than University of South Florida (1,230).
  • University of Central Florida (41.04% acceptance rate) is tighter than University of South Florida (43.93% acceptance rate) to get in.
  • University of Central Florida (68,346 students) is larger than University of South Florida (49,600 students).
  • University of Central Florida has more expensive tuition & fees of $22,467 than University of South Florida($17,324).
  • University of South Florida has more full-time faculties of 2,046 faculties than University of Central Florida(1,577 facluties).
